I don't know why I put in the last two options, maybe I thought that every possible pronunciation should be included? Even though I've only ever seen one of those two used, and that was by some random oddball on another forum somewhere.

EDIT: Sc(b)one isn't really "British". In Scotland, where the word originates, it's generally pronounced sc(g)one, even though the place the food is named after is pronounced scone (rhymes with "boon"), another reason I included that option. Since my mother is Scottish, I've grown up being told that sc(g)one is right and that sc(b)one is heretical.

Try explaining this then.
Wiki wrote:The pronunciation of the word across the United Kingdom varies. According to one academic study, nearly two thirds of the British population and 99% of the Scottish population pronounce it as /skɒn/, to rhyme with "con" and "John." The rest pronounce it /skəʊn/, to rhyme with "cone" and "Joan." British dictionaries usually show the "con" form as the preferred pronunciation, while recognizing that the "cone" form also exists.[1]
